    Yeah, Ca. Use the D4, very easy choice. It has a much better base oil (POE Ester) a better additive package, and less friction modifier which will make it shift quicker and live a lot longer. The ester base oil is great for out hot climate especially if you don't have a cooler. DW-1 is closer to Dextron VI which is thinner which is not what we want for this climate. D4 is a Dextron III fluid which has a better viscosity for this area.

    Also, for engine oil make sure to run a 30wt. I alternate between Redline 5w-30 and occasionally redline 0w-40 if I have some left over from the fiancées car. On a summer day here, that 30wt is as thin as a 20wt in most other areas of the country.
